See your match score & applyThe Senior Investment Officer provides technical expertise and strategic guidance for IFAD's private sector investments, focusing on the Agri-Business Capital Fund (ABC Fund) and related activities. The role involves origination, structuring, delivery, and portfolio management of private sector investments, as well as partnership building, knowledge management, and monitoring and evaluation.
Responsibilities
- Work with Country Directors and regional staff to develop a pipeline of potential Non-Sovereign Operations (NSO) investments, including blended finance operations.
- Screen potential NSOs for development impact and financial soundness, structure and lead drafting of investment proposals, and support internal review processes for Board approval.
- Engage with IFAD divisions to ensure efficient review, development and implementation of NSOs.
- Provide senior level support to build operational relationships with private sector partners and integrate NSOs within IFAD country programmes.
- Support identification and mapping of private sector landscape and market context within prioritized value chains.
- Lead field and due diligence missions at all stages of project cycle including design, implementation, monitoring and supervision of NSOs.
- Assist in delivery of PSD work plan and respond adaptively to evolving priorities and partnerships.
- Support knowledge management by providing access to latest knowledge and innovation on private sector investments and development.
- Draft and review policies, procedures, guidelines, monitoring tools, and manuals related to private sector operations.
- Develop and deliver training modules focused on high-impact private sector programs.
- Participate in IFAD-wide thematic discussions and develop technical and operational guidance on private sector.
- Mobilize resources and build partnerships with DFIs, impact investors, foundations and corporate partners.
- Represent IFAD at international, regional, inter-agency meetings, seminars and conferences on technical issues.
- Support development of thematic investment platforms and resource mobilization for NSOs.
- Support development and application of results framework for NSOs and implement performance monitoring systems.
- Prepare analytical findings and reports for decision making on project viability and sustainability.
- Manage IFAD resources with integrity, transparency and equity, including supervision of external consultants and junior staff.
Requirements
- Advanced university degree from an accredited institution; an advanced university degree may be substituted by a first university degree (Bachelor or equivalent) plus at least four additional years of relevant professional experience, over and above the minimum number of years of experience.
- Degree areas: Finance, Rural Finance, Agricultural Economics, Business, or a relevant discipline.
- At least eight (8) years of progressively responsible experience in structuring and management of rural finance and agriculture private sector investments in developing countries, including private equity experience.
- At least 2 of the 8 years of experience should be at the international level.
- Active experience in serving as non-executive board member or investment committee member in impact fund is a plus.
- Required language: English (4 - Excellent).
- Desirable languages: French, Spanish, Portuguese and/or Arabic (3 - Good).
- Expert in planning and implementing internal and external communication to achieve communication objectives.
- Expert in communication concepts, processes, or data to support long term goals of the organisation.
- Adaptability and flexibility to changing environments and priorities.
